ALERT: CRONMIGRATE-STALLED

Fires when a scheduled job slated for migration to the Tidewheel workflow engine executes from the legacy cron host after its cutover date. Indicates either a missed decommission or an unauthorized re-enable. Security relevance: legacy cron runs with broad service credentials that Tidewheel scopes per-task. Verify the job's cutover status, confirm no credential reuse, and escalate if the legacy entry was re-added manually. The migration tracker and credential scope matrix live on the internal page below.

runbook for tagug-hafog: https://jira.lumiclabs.internal/projects/pages/pages/9773c0d8

QUARTERLY PLANNING NOTE — Budget Request

Department heads: the Q3 planning cycle opens Monday. Central finance has asked us to consolidate one budget request covering the Larkspur tooling upgrade and the additional analyst headcount. Draft figures suggest a twelve percent uplift over last quarter, driven mainly by the Venwick site refit. Please return your line-item estimates within ten working days; late submissions will be deferred a full cycle. To set these numbers in context, the confidential business outlook is noted directly below.

confidential, fawig-bagep: Gross margin on Oliael came in at 20 percent against a plan of 20 percent. Only 3 of the 140 pilot accounts renewed Oliael, so a churn review is set for July 15.

**Finance Review — Capacity Decision, Harlow Mills Plant**

Quick summary for the board: demand for the Fenwick line keeps outpacing the Harlow Mills plant, and overtime costs are eating margin. Options are a third shift or a bay extension. Finance leans toward the extension — better unit economics past year two. Our recommendation and its context follow below.

management briefing: Headcount on the Belix team goes from 60 to 93 by the end of November. Gross margin on Belix came in at 23 percent against a plan of 47 percent.